VASS, N.C. (WTVD) -- A police office in Vass was taken to the hospital after his cruiser flipped multiple times in an accident Sunday.

It happened on NC 690 just before 11 a.m. while the officer was reportedly responding to a call.

The cruiser rolled several times before coming to a stop on its side.

His injuries were reported to not be life threatening.

Responding to the accident were Cypress Pointe Fire & Rescue, Moore County EMS, and the North Carolina State Highway Patrol.

No other information was immediately available.
